Balanced real estate market prevailed through much of 2011

Icon Posted by admin on January 6, 2012 – 12:35 pm

VANCOUVER, BC  (Jan 4th, 2012)– The 2011 Greater Vancouver housing market began with heightened demand in regional hot spots and concluded with greater balance between seller supply and buyer demand. The Real Estate Board of Greater Vancouver (REBGV) reports that total sales of detached, attached and apartment properties in 2011 reached 32,390, a 5.9% increase [...]

EVERGREEN LINE MOVING FORWARD WITH CONSTRUCTION

Icon Posted by admin on December 16, 2011 – 11:47 pm

The Evergreen Line is a new rapid transit line that will connect Coquitlam to Vancouver via Port Moody and Burnaby. With an environmental review complete and project funding in place, construction will begin January 2012. REALTORS and their community

Icon Posted by admin on November 15, 2011 – 4:12 pm

Over 14,000 REALTORS® assist police as extra “eyes and ears” in their communities. Realty Watch is a community crime prevention program operating across the Lower Mainland of British Columbia, Canada, from Whistler to Hope and every community in between. Share

B.C. Marihuana Grow Operations

Icon Posted by admin on October 27, 2011 – 7:13 pm

Marihuana Grow Operations and clandestine labs harm communities. They appear in homes or outbuildings in residential, rural or commercial/industrial areas. Wherever they exist, there is an increased risk of criminal activity and serious or even irreparable damage to personal property. What is a contract and when is it legally binding?

Icon Posted by admin on October 26, 2011 – 8:39 am

A contract is a legally binding agreement between two or more parties and describes the rights and obligations of the parties to the contract.
